Chickenpox illness usually lasts about 4 to 7 days.

Chickenpox rash stages. On the following day the characteristic rash begins. The incubation period for chickenpox ranges from 11 to 21 days. It then spreads to the rest of the body. Called vesicles the clear fluid will turn cloudy as this stage of the disease progresses.

Once the chickenpox rash appears it goes through three phases. Prodromal symptoms consist of low grade fever headache anorexia and malaise. Other symptoms may include fever tiredness and headaches. If occurring in the mouth or genitals the rash may form an open sore rather than a blister.

Chickenpox has an incubation period of 10 21 days and is. Thereafter the blisters will rapidly spread covering most of the body within 10 to 12 hours. Chickenpox is an infection caused by the varicella zoster virus. The first stage of chickenpox through which a person suffers is known as the rash or bump stage.

Each bump of the chicken pox rash will form a thin walled blister which is filled with clear fluid. Many of the vesicles will begin to quickly consolidate and form into larger cloudy blisters. It usually starts on the chest back and face. It begins as a blister like rash that originates on the face and trunk.

The disease results in a characteristic skin rash that forms small itchy blisters which eventually scab over. It is most often recognized by a rash of itchy red blisters that appear on the face neck body arms and legs. The rash may first show up on the chest back and face and then spread over the entire body including inside the mouth eyelids or genital area. Also known as varicella chickenpox is caused by the varicella zoster virus vzv.

The classic symptom of chickenpox is a rash that turns into itchy fluid filled blisters that eventually turn into scabs. Raised pink or red bumps papules which break out over several days small fluid filled blisters vesicles which form in about one day and then break and leak crusts and scabs which cover the broken blisters and take several more days to heal. The rash will start as tiny red dots on the face scalp torso and upper arms and legs.
